The big closing ceremony took place in Cantón dos Moreno, introduced by Isabel Risco and Xoán Mariño.

The sixth edition of the short film festival OFestivalON, reached its end yesterday, August 1st, with the showing of the short films awarded the prevoius evening in Cantón dos Moreno at 22.30 pm. The live concerts of Banda Crebinsky and Lamatumbá, were the percet finale to the festival.

Saturday was the big day for OFestivalON, starting with showings  at the cinema and the launching of Jorge Carrasco’s book, Cine y televisión digital, in Cantón dos Moreno, the same place where the professor of Media Studies at the University of Santiago de Compostela and the director of Os Crebinsky did (Xosé Pereira and Quique Otero, respectively).

After a typical galician meal in Remourelle at Casa Lola, (where a bunch of different personages of the media field could enjoy the meal and landscape, such as the galician actress Isabel Risco), the launching of Carlos Reigosa’s book, A lei das ánimas, took place.

The cinema housed the presentation of the movies created in the competition A Toda Mecha with a big amount of spectators reaching the seating capacity. Every director explained how each work was carried out and the details of the experience. After these interventions, the eleven pieces were shown, being praised and voted by the audience. O Peregrino by Marcos Gacía, was the best rated this time.

In the Official Section, there were short films sent from every side of the world. The best Fiction short film was O Elixido, by Chema Gagino (Willow Match for the best Fiction Short). The best short Documentary, or Oak Match for the best Short Documentary, was for El Tránsito, by León Siminiani. For the best Animation short film (Chestnut Match for the best Animation Short), O Soldadiño de Chumbo got the award, collected by Chelo Loureiro. The best Short film for the audience was Todo es Maybe, by Asier Urbieta (Laurel Match or Misto de Pau de Loureiro). Each of these pieces were rewarded with 1,200 €.

The best short film awarded with the Wooden Match for the best Short Film and 3000,00 €  cash, was for Andrés Goteira with his piece A Porta, starring by Suso López and Pilar Pereira. The rest of the awards were distributed as follows:

Wooden Match for the best Short filmed in Galician:  A Porta, by Andrés Goteira.
Wooden Match for the best Short for the audience: O Peregrino, de Marcos García.
Wooden Match for the best Script: El cine no es lo que era, de Benito Eiroá.
Wooden Match for the best Art Direction: Morir, by Sergio Suchodolsky.
Wooden Match for the best Actor: Suso López, by A Porta.
Wooden Match for the best Actress: Estíbaliz Veiga, by Inocencia Perdida.

Omar rabuñal, director da serie de V Televisión Para Mariñeiros Nós, estivo onte presente na sesión Vermú do OFestivalON. Con él se ncontraban Suso Lista e Manuel Castro, Pinto e Cobiñas na pequena pantalla para explica-la súa experiencia, entre outras, de mini-series nadas para internet que saltan á Televisión, como é o caso desta serie.

Omar Rabuñal, que xa participara en A Toda Mecha 2009, co capítulo de O Sobriño (http://vimeo.com/13031613) comentou a experiencia e intercambiou anécdotas cos participantes deste ano 2010 do Festival Creativo de “Curtas Express”.



A Festa de Inauguración de OFestivalON comezou o mércores no Cine Teatro ca proxección da curta “Dous homes e un suicidio” da directora Iria López, e protagonizada polos actores Andrés de Souza e Jorge Casás. Alí estiveron presentando o acto a propia directora, un dos directores do festival, Xoán Mariño e a concelleira de Cultura do Concello de Ribadeo, Mari Luz Álvarez Lastra coa presenza do alcalde da vila Fernando Suárez Barcia.

Despois da presentación da curta, tivo lugar una pequena festa de convite no Café Tranvía, onde Xoán Mariño repartiu as premisas deste ano entre os participantes de A Toda Mecha, que ultimaron os detalles cos actores tamén reunidos.

The fith edition of A TODA MECHA is about to start. We are glad to introduce the directors who will turn this edition into a competition itself. Thursday 29th, first thing in the morning, the gruops will collect the recording equipment in Casa da Xuventude, and Saturday 31st at 17.00 pm, the showing of these projects will take place inside the Cinema of Ribadeo.
In this edition of 2010, eleven short films will be shot along the three days that conform the festival.

INNOCENCE (Inocencia) – Álvaro Liste

Rulfo is obsessed with a beautiful woman who goes jogging around the same place every day. Every evening, sat on the same bench, he tries to attract her attention with no result. One day, Chacho a friend of him, gives him advise about what to do.

PINTANDO O SILENCIO (painting the silence)– Ana Diz e Andrea Táboas

A boy with a wide unknown world ahead, portraits the environment taking his own elements of reality.

A PORTA (The door) – Andrés Goteira

A middle-age guy sleeps in a deep stillness in a house nearby Ribadeo. Some strong slams break his peace, demanding help because of a car accident. However, the injured is closed than he thinks.

EL CINE YA NO ES LO QUE ERA (The cinema is not what it was)– Benito Eiroá

Manuel lives overwhelmed with his partner, who will be every minute watching his movements. Being fed of the situation, he decides to go to the beach with such an special company, his own lifeguard.

CONTEMPLANDO LA CREACIÓN (Staring at creation)– David G. Rubianes

This is a reflection about the creation of God: the whole world around, the other individuals, our job in the world as human beings and what we contribute in life and learn from it… or not.

AS MOIRAS (The ‘Moiras’) – Iago Prada

Three women very different from each other, represent the greek myth of the Moiras. They personify the three sides of life: birth, life and death. These three women weave the life and destiny of every single person.

MORIR (Death)– Sergio Suchodolsky

Marcos has a life full of excesses, sorrounded by whiskey bottles and cigarrettes. However, a relatioship in an oniric atmosphere with a woman in the beach, wil give him his last bearth.

O PEREGRINO (The pilgrim) – Marcos García

A reporter and a camera man are making an item in Ribadeo. Their intention is to interview some pilgrims. The last person they find is an unusual traveler who has a very surprising story to tell.

DESPIERTA (Wake up) – Pablo Portero

A sleepwalker guy mixes his reality with dreams, in the spectacular environment of Praia das Caterdrais in Ribadeo. His exeriences are taken very intensively in an oniric way, as he prefers living the dream rather than reality.

FÓRA DA HABITACIÓN (Out of the room) – Gonzalo Enrique

A guy shows some different enclaves of Ribadeo to his girlfriend, who discovers where he lived and how he lived his childhood. At night, they decide to hang out with the old friends of the town, but things doesn’t turn out as they thought.

O GRAN GOLPE: HISTORIA DUN SOÑO FEITO REALIDADE (The big stroke: The story of a dream came true) – Suso López

This is a documentary about the ‘billarda’, from the view of something bigger than a sport’s event. It shows the way in which any sport is able to bring people closer, encourages friendship and the exchange of impressions and experiences. All at the time as this cultural and sports heritage is mantained alive.

O certame A Toda Mecha: Curtas Express, que terá lugar no marco de OFestivalON 2010, os días 29, 30 e 31 deste mes, está a seleccionar actores e actrices que queiran participar na gravación destes cortos en Ribadeo. Os grupos que participarán en Curtas Express serán os encargados de decidir cales son as persoas escollidas, xa que son eles mesmos os que darán conta do persoal que precisan para levar a cabo a súa curta. Unha vez recibidas todas as solicitudes, elaborarase un book, que se enviará a todos os directores das curtas para que sexan estes os que se poñan en contacto cos actores escollidos.

Así, o venres ás 12 da mañá quedará pechado o prazo para inscribirse e o luns cada director terá na súa man o nome de tódolos actores que se apuntaron previamente.

A inscrición farase vía mail, enviando a ficha que se atopa na seguinte dirección http://ofestivalon.com/CASTING_A_TODA_MECHA.pdf a través do correo electrónico info@ofestivalon.com ou na Casa da Cultura de Ribadeo de forma presencial.  No caso de non poder enviar a ficha, tamén é posible remitir o nome, teléfono, correo electrónico e unha foto a este mesmo correo.

Ademais, o mércores 28 de xullo terá lugar unha festa de presentación na que os actores escollidos poderán coñecer ós equipos que conforman esta 5ª edición de A Toda Mecha: Curtas Express, ás 22 horas no Café Teatro, dende onde se desprazarán ata un coñecido bar da vila lucense.
